Calhoun County is a strong bolthole (76/100). Its strengths: abundant rainfall (57″/yr) with little drought and strong economic & personal freedom (81% Republican).
Land in Calhoun County runs about $4,502 per acre, based on the latest county data.
Calhoun County gets about 57" of rain a year, with severe drought in roughly 9.3% of years.
The nearest major metro is about 57 miles away, and population density is 23.7 people per square mile.
